Poland's opposition demands details of possible full lockdown

November 9th, 2020

Poland's main opposition grouping has demanded that the government provide details of a possible national quarantine it could introduce to halt the spread of the coronavirus. The Civic Coalition (KO) made the demand on Monday as the country still grappled with climbing infection rates. "For a week we have been hearing from Prime Minister Morawiecki about a 'national quarantine.' Can anyone from the government tell us anything at all about this national quarantine and what it concerns?" asked opposition Civic Platform (PO) MP Marcin Kierwinski.
